The blog SEObook, a blog offering search engine optimization tips and news, has been sued for content in comments left on his blog. While, in principle, it seems logical that a blogger is responsible for his own texts, it would be surprising that a blogger is also responsable for comments left on his blog by a third party. Is a blogger a publisher/editor? What can be "reasonably expected" from him ? Can the same be expected from a professional blogger as from a mere amateur ? I'll write more on this topic in the near future. Meanwhile, here follow some quick links about the legal rules applicable to bloggers in some specific jurisdictions. So they are not necessarily applicable to your own blog: given the internet context, this depends on the applicable law, this means on private international law. USA: Electronic Frontier Foundation: Legal Guide for Bloggers EFF is a US organization and this guide is based on US law ! Blogger Faces Lawsuit OverComments Posted by Readers, Wall Street Journal online 31/08/05 with reference to a key decision of 2003 of the Ninth Circuit Court of Appeals in San Francisco, which ruled that the operator of a Web site can post material from others without liability for the content; trade-secrets and intellectual property. Also reference to a case against ThinkSecret.com currently pending in Superior Court in Santa Clara, Calif. Belgium: Jos Dumortier, 'Zijn er regels over Blogs?'
